AI and Captured Capital An AI arms race and a laissez-faire approach to globalization enable a borderless labor market without labor protections and the capture of workers’ capital. Proposed redress includes: (1) worke...

Professor Ifeoma Ajunwa examines AI, labor, and economic justice in AI and Captured Capital (Yale Law Journal Forum). Her work explores how AI-driven management impacts worker rights and automation. #EmoryLaw #TeamEmoryLaw
